Subject: [PATCH] bus: mhi: core: Read missing channel configuration entry

The 'wake-capable' entry in channel configuration is not set when
parsing the configuration specified by the controller driver. Add
the missing entry to ensure channel is correctly specified as a
'wake-capable' channel.

Signed-off-by: Bhaumik Bhatt <quic_bbhatt@quicinc.com>
---
 drivers/bus/mhi/core/init.c |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/drivers/bus/mhi/core/init.c b/drivers/bus/mhi/core/init.c
index 5aaca6d..f1ec3441 100644
--- a/drivers/bus/mhi/core/init.c
+++ b/drivers/bus/mhi/core/init.c
@@ -788,6 +788,7 @@ static int parse_ch_cfg(struct mhi_controller *mhi_cntrl,
 		mhi_chan->offload_ch = ch_cfg->offload_channel;
 		mhi_chan->db_cfg.reset_req = ch_cfg->doorbell_mode_switch;
 		mhi_chan->pre_alloc = ch_cfg->auto_queue;
+		mhi_chan->wake_capable = ch_cfg->wake_capable;
 
 		/*
 		 * If MHI host allocates buffers, then the channel direction
